Supreme Court Will Hear Case Regarding Flexibility in Court Deadlines for Federal Employees

The U.S. Supreme Court will hear a case centered on whether it’s permissible to waive the deadline for asking an appellate court to review a decision by a board that handles federal employment claims.
On Dec. 8, the court agreed to hear the case involving the U.S. Merit Systems Protection Board, a quasi-judicial agency in the executive branch.
